With Reading List, you can save webpages for later. After you add a webpage to your Reading List, you can read it whenever you want, even if you dont have an internet connection.
View your Reading List Tap the Show Bookmarks button , then tap the Reading List button . Tap the webpage that you want to read.

When on a webpage you want to save for later in Safari click on Bookmarks Add to Reading List. You can also use the keyboard shortcut Shift + CMD + D.
You can open your Safari browser either directly from your Dock, or go to Finder Applications and find the Safari icon. Open Reading List via sidebar or menu bar. Open Reading List. Now you can see and review your Reading List in Safari and delete any items you want.

To do it, simply open your Safari app, tap the open book icon at the bottom, then spot the glasses icon and tap it as well. If you need to remove several (or all) Reading List items, tap Edit and select the items you want to remove. Tap Delete to remove instantly.
In Safari Click on Show Bookmarks Sidebar or press the ⌘ Command ^ Control 1 (if using the ABC keyboard layout) keyboard shortcut to view your Bookmarks. ( ⌘ Command ⌥ Option B works too) Click on Show Reading List Sidebar or press the ⌘ Command ^ Control 2 keyboard shortcut to view your Reading List.
